This chalet has one of the best locations in Alpe d'Huez just to the side of the piste close to the 'Telecentre' lift. The Tourist Office as well as a good selection of bars and shops is nearby. The style is that of a traditional Scandinavian chalet yet with a beautiful contemporary feel. There has been much thought in to the planning of the building with little 'extras' like double basins and heated towel rails in the en suite bathrooms. There is also a sauna on the lower ground floor and a hot-tub outside on the terrace where you can relax and watch the sun go down at the end of a fantastic ski day.

Sat at 1,860m, Alpe d'Huez ski resort offers a fantastic variety and extent of skiing terrain for all standards. The ski area offers a thrilling mix of steep, challenging areas alongside extensive, gentle nursery slopes; making it an ideal destination not only for families but also for mixed ability groups.
The village itself sprawls over the open mountainside; surrounded by stunning scenery across the Southern Alps which is famed for its wonderful sunshine record. One of the liveliest resorts in the Alps; you will find yourself spoilt for choice between the pretty, more quiet and rustic village of Vaujany or the bustling centre of Avenue des Jeux.
